POSITION OVERVIEW
This position is responsible for providing customer service, administrative support, as well as maintaining equipment and supplies, in addition to providing services, information, and assistance to the public. Provides facility oversight/management and leadership of facility staff when on duty. Performs intermediate administrative support work through a variety of office assistance and administrative tasks; does related work as required that has been previously approved or directed by supervisor.

E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E
Customer Service Specialist I - Minimum of six (6) months of related work experience in customer service, preferred if during recreational or educational activities
Manager on Duty II - Minimum of one (1) year customer service experience. CERTIFICATIONS/LICENSURES
Valid Virginia (VA) Driver’s License - Must have upon hire. If relocating to VA, a valid VA drivers’ license is required to be obtained within 1 year from date of hire.
CPR/FA certification - Must obtain within 30 days from date of hire
